一、异常Linux系统ppp0接口异常检查与解决方法
ppp0是Linux系统中用于拨号上网的接口,当出现ppp0接口异常时,可能导致网络连接断开或无法正常工作。本文将介绍如何检查ppp0接口异常以及解决方法。
二、检查ppp0接口异常
1. 检查网络连接
首先,我们需要检查网络连接是否正常。在终端中输入以下命令:
ping -c 4 www.google.com
如果显示连接失败或无法访问,这可能是网络连接问题导致的ppp0接口异常。
2. 检查拨号配置
接下来,我们需要检查拨号配置是否正确。在终端中输入以下命令:
cat /etc/ppp/peers/provider
检查provider文件中的配置是否正确。比如,需要确认拨号号码、用户名、密码、拨号脚本等是否设置正确。
3. 检查拨号日志
拨号过程中的日志记录在/var/log/ppp.log文件中。我们可以使用如下命令查看拨号日志:
tail /var/log/ppp.log
通过检查日志中的错误信息,可以帮助我们确定ppp0接口异常的原因。
三、解决ppp0接口异常
1. 重启ppp0接口
首先,尝试重启ppp0接口。在终端中输入以下命令:
sudo ifdown ppp0
sudo ifup ppp0
重启后,检查网络连接是否正常。如果仍然无法连接,可以尝试下面的解决方法。
2. 检查拨号脚本
如果发现拨号脚本存在错误,可以尝试修改拨号脚本。在终端中输入以下命令:
sudo vi /etc/chatscripts/provider
编辑provider文件,检查拨号命令是否正确。保存修改后,重启ppp0接口。
3. 检查网络服务
如果问题仍然存在,可能是由于网络服务的问题。可以尝试重启网络服务。在终端中输入以下命令:
sudo service network-manager restart
重启后,再次检查网络连接是否正常。
四、总结
本文介绍了如何检查和解决Linux系统中ppp0接口异常的问题。通过检查网络连接、拨号配置和拨号日志,可以帮助我们定位问题所在。如果重启ppp0接口和修改拨号脚本无效,可以尝试重启网络服务。
在解决ppp0接口异常问题时,需要注意保持网络连接正常,及时更新和修改拨号配置,并查看拨号日志以获取详细错误信息。只有通过仔细检查和尝试不同解决方法,才能解决ppp0接口异常问题。